Plastic water valves offer several advantages over their metal counterparts. They are lightweight, corrosion-resistant, and often more affordable, making them ideal for a variety of environments. Manufacturers use advanced materials such as PVC, CPVC, PP, and PEX to create valves that can withstand high pressures, extreme temperatures, and harsh chemical conditions. These materials also contribute to the longevity and durability of the valves, reducing maintenance costs and extending their service life.
The manufacturing process of plastic water valves involves several key stages. First, engineers design the valves using computer-aided design (CAD) software, ensuring precise dimensions and optimal performance. Next, raw materials are carefully selected and tested for quality and consistency. The manufacturing process typically involves injection molding, where molten plastic is injected into a mold and allowed to cool, forming the valve components. After molding, the components are assembled, tested for functionality, and inspected for quality control.
One of the primary considerations for plastic water valve manufacturers is compliance with industry standards and regulations. These standards ensure that the valves meet safety, performance, and environmental requirements. Manufacturers must adhere to standards set by organizations such as the American Society of Mechanical Engineers (ASME), the International Organization for Standardization (ISO), and local regulatory bodies. Compliance not only ensures product quality but also builds trust with customers and end-users.
